Raikkonen: Ferrari is the best team in Formula 1
Ahead of his 100th race start for Ferrari, Kimi Raikkonen has hailed the team as the best in Formula 1 and is adamant that they can win races this year. Speaking to media at Silverstone, Raikkonen said, 'This is my 100th race with Ferrari, it doesn’t sound like a lot but it’s quite a few years. This is the best team in F1, together we won a title in 2007, we had good years and some difficult ones.' In 2009 Raikkonen accepted a large financial package to depart Maranello and make way for Fernando Alonso. After some years in the ‘wilderness' the Finn returned to the Italian team in 2014.
